技术文摘
如何使用sql创建数据库对象
如何使用sql创建数据库对象
在数据库管理中,使用SQL创建数据库对象是一项基础且关键的技能。数据库对象涵盖多种类型,如数据库、表、视图、索引等,它们各自发挥着重要作用,共同支撑着数据的存储、管理与使用。掌握如何使用SQL创建这些对象,能极大提升数据处理与管理的效率。
创建数据库是一切的开端。使用SQL创建数据库,可通过简单的CREATE DATABASE语句实现。例如,创建名为“test_db”的数据库,只需在SQL环境中输入“CREATE DATABASE test_db;” 。这条语句会告知数据库管理系统在相应存储位置创建一个新的数据库实例。
创建表是数据库设计的核心环节。表是存储数据的结构,定义了数据的组织方式。使用CREATE TABLE语句来创建表,同时要明确列的名称、数据类型以及其他约束条件。比如,创建一个名为“employees”的表,包含“id”(整数类型,作为主键)、“name”(字符串类型)和“age”(整数类型)列,可以这样写:“CREATE TABLE employees (id INT PRIMARY KEY, name VARCHAR(50), age INT);” 。这里,PRIMARY KEY约束确保“id”列的唯一性和非空性。
视图是基于一个或多个表的虚拟表,用于简化复杂查询。通过CREATE VIEW语句创建视图。假设要从“employees”表中创建一个只包含员工姓名和年龄的视图“employee_view”,可以输入“CREATE VIEW employee_view AS SELECT name, age FROM employees;” 。之后,就可以像查询普通表一样查询这个视图。
索引用于提高数据库查询的性能。CREATE INDEX语句用于创建索引。若要在“employees”表的“name”列上创建索引以加快查询速度,语句为“CREATE INDEX idx_name ON employees (name);” 。
使用SQL创建数据库对象并不复杂,只需理解不同对象的功能和创建语法规则。通过合理运用这些语句,能够构建出高效、灵活且结构清晰的数据库系统,为数据处理和业务逻辑的实现奠定坚实基础。无论是小型项目还是大型企业级应用,掌握SQL创建数据库对象的方法都是必不可少的技能。
- 借助 keep-alive 与 component 清除指定注册组件缓存的方法
- WebGL基础:非蒙皮模型
- 绘制绚丽动态弯曲时间轴的方法
- Element Plus用i标签实现暗黑模式图标切换的方法
- C# DropDownList Enabled属性:页面加载时自动启用月份下拉列表的方法
- 网页排版重叠,文字为何会出现在div区域之上
- Flex 布局中如何避免元素被 flex: 1; 元素挤占
- CSS实现文字两边加中划线效果的方法
- printArea打印内容时而可见时而空白问题及解决方法
- 简谱编辑器开发中因 document.execCommand 过时的难题如何解决
- Ant Design子组件间间隔添加方法
- Flex 布局里 `flex: 1;` 和 `width: 0;` 可避免元素空间被挤没的原因
- Ant Design子组件间隔的实现方法
- Chrome与Safari中select标签点击事件触发存在差异,Safari为何无法触发onclick事件
- CSS实现文字两侧对齐、中间红线分隔的优雅效果方法